Output 78cbc312c4f26c94f5687c95ea8f3ce508b7b64a9555f79a5f94df1e860e91d1:1

value
1409815010
script pubkey
OP_0 OP_PUSHBYTES_20 75ea70488fe59d536e1ab243bc69e5f6f0f6652f
address
bc1qwh48qjy0ukw4xms6kfpmc6097mc0vef00xjdlu
transaction
78cbc312c4f26c94f5687c95ea8f3ce508b7b64a9555f79a5f94df1e860e91d1
confirmations
361562
spent
true